About The Position

Great games start with great people and we need someone to help us find, hire, and support them. We're looking for a versatile HR & Talent Acquisition Manager to join our growing game studio. In this role, you'll own the full employee lifecycle from sourcing and recruiting top talent, to onboarding, performance management, and everything in between. If you thrive wearing multiple hats, love building teams, and want to be a key part of shaping a studio's culture, this is the role for you. ABOUT TAPBLAZE At TapBlaze, our mission is to make great games that players will remember for decades. As a small, entirely self-funded studio, we've built titles like Good Pizza, Great Pizza that have been downloaded more than 300 million times worldwide and enjoyed by millions of players every day. We don't answer to investors. We answer to our players. Our core values drive everything we do, including how we hire: we are ambitious, disciplined, ownership-minded, results-oriented, and extraordinary. We're growing internationally and looking for people who share these values, people who want to level up themselves, the games they work on, and the company they work for. Requirements

  • Strong understanding of employment laws and HR best practices
  • Full-cycle recruiting expertise and modern sourcing techniques
  • Strong communication, negotiation, and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to work in-office and thrive in a fast-paced, small-studio environment
  • Organized and great attention to detail - you actually read this job description
  • 3+ years of combined HR and recruiting experience, preferably in the gaming industry
  • Proven track record of sourcing and hiring top talent, ideally at a game studio or creative company
  • Los Angeles, CA: Reliably commute or planning to relocate before starting work
  • Prolonged period of time sitting at a desk and computer.

Nice To Haves

  • A genuine passion for games is a strong plus

Responsibilities

  • Partner with team leads to identify hiring needs and craft compelling, role-specific job descriptions
  • Manage full-cycle recruitment: sourcing, screening, interviewing, and closing candidates across engineering, design, marketing, product, and more
  • Build and maintain strong talent pipelines for current and future hiring needs
  • Champion TapBlaze as an employer of choice through employer branding, industry events, and community outreach
  • Oversee onboarding and off-boarding processes to ensure smooth employee transitions
  • Serve as the first point of contact for HR-related questions, employee relations, and day-to-day people operations
  • Coordinate payroll processing, benefits administration, and ensure compliance with California labor laws
  • Create, maintain, and update HR policies, the employee handbook, and our performance review system
  • Plan and execute employee engagement activities that reflect our studio's values and creative spirit
  • Support company culture initiatives and help maintain what makes TapBlaze a great place to work
  • Contribute to a positive, inclusive work environment as the team scales
